KLE College of Pharmacy
KLE Society’s College of Pharmacy was established in 1968 in the pleasant environs of JN Medical College, Belgaum, with the aim of providing quality education in pharmaceutical sciences. The courses started with, Diploma in Pharmacy (1968) followed by B. Pharm (1975), M. Pharm (1988), the Ph. D Programmes (2000), M. Sc. in Clinical Pharmacy (2013) and eventually Pharm. D (2014). The institution became a constituent unit of KLE Academy of Higher Education and Research, Belagavi, [Deemed-to-University] in 2009.

Ranking-KLE College of Pharmacy
The college has been made a constituent of KLE Academy of Higher Education and Research (KAHER) Belagavi from the academic year 2009-2010. The curriculum is approved by, Pharmacy Council of India (PCI), All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) and the UG programme is accredited by the NBA (National Board of Accreditation), New Delhi and Re-Accredited by NAAC “A+” grade up to February 2027. The University ranks 91 in the Indian ranking 2021 with KLE Bengaluru placed in rank-band: 76-100 in NIRF ranking list 2021.

Placements-KLE College of Pharmacy
Leading pharmaceutical firms such as Apollo Pharmacy, Bioclinia, Mylan Pharmaceutical, and Alembic Pharmaceuticals provide placement chances. The top income for this course was INR 4.6 LPA, with a median of INR 2.5 LPA. Around 70-80 percent of candidates were also offered internships.
